Restoration Planting Manager

San Francisco, Ca

When a street tree in San Francisco fails, I replant it. My goal is to ensure the tree will be thriving 40 years from the date I plant it, so I use the principle of "right tree, right place" to decide on an appropriate species. I consult with residents to choose tree species that will thrive on their street, taking into consideration utility infrastructure and city code, the San Francisco micro-climates, future climate considerations, species resilience to known pests, and abiotic factors. Each week, I plant up to 35 trees alongside other staff using ISA best management practices. I succeed in my work because of my strong project management skills, communication skills, arboricultural knowledge, and commitment to the environment.
